However, your Step#1 is wrong ... You don't need to step on the "step bar" to open it. You only need to use the top 2 buttons to open it. In fact, you might break that by stepping it on. That "step bar" is for opening the stroller, you push it with your foot on the bottom part of the "step bar". Never step on it from the top! you are breaking it ... sorry.
